Build a Strong Local Presence
One of the most effective ways to grow beyond signing platforms is to become visible in your local community. People need notary services every day. They just need to know you exist.
Start by making sure your online presence is solid.
Set up or optimize your Google Business Profile.
Keep your contact information clear and consistent.
Add photos and a short description of your services.
When someone searches for a notary in your area, you want your name to show up with confidence and professionalism.
Connect with Professionals Who Already Have Clients
You do not have to find clients one by one. Some of the best opportunities come from building relationships with professionals who already serve your ideal audience.
Think about:
Real estate agents
Attorneys
Financial advisors
Small business owners
These professionals regularly work with documents that may require notarization. When they trust you, they will send clients your way.
Start simple. Introduce yourself, share what you do, and let them know you are available. Consistency matters more than perfection here.
Make It Easy for Clients to Work with You
When someone finds you, the next step should feel easy. If your process is confusing or slow, they may move on to someone else. Focus on creating a smooth client experience.
Offer clear booking options, whether through a link or direct message.
Respond to inquiries in a timely manner
Communicate clearly about pricing, availability, and what to expect.
